Sewer Line Unclogging in Kansas City, MO
Sewer line unclogging services involve the removal of blockages within the main sewer lines that connect a property’s plumbing system to the municipal sewer system or septic tank. These services typically address issues such as slow drains, foul odors, backups in toilets or sinks, and gurgling sounds in plumbing fixtures. Projects can range from clearing minor obstructions caused by debris or grease buildup to resolving more severe blockages resulting from tree root intrusion, collapsed pipes, or accumulated sediment. Property owners should understand that proper diagnosis is essential to determine the cause of the clog and ensure the appropriate equipment and techniques are used for a thorough and lasting solution.
Before requesting sewer line unclogging services, homeowners usually want to know what methods will be employed and if any potential disruptions to their property are expected. It’s also helpful to understand if the service includes a thorough inspection, such as video camera assessments, to locate the exact source of the blockage. Property owners should be aware that ongoing issues or recurring clogs may indicate underlying problems that could require additional repairs or maintenance. Clarifying these points can help ensure the service addresses the root cause of the problem and restores proper drainage throughout the property.

Sewer Line Unclogging Questions
What causes sewer lines to become clogged? Common causes include build-up of debris, grease, tree roots, and accumulated sediment over time.
How can I tell if my sewer line is clogged? Signs include slow draining fixtures, gurgling sounds, unpleasant odors, or sewage backups.
What are typical methods used to unclog sewer lines? Techniques often involve snaking the line or hydro jetting to remove blockages effectively.
Is it necessary to inspect the sewer line before unclogging? Yes, inspection helps identify the exact location and cause of the clog for targeted solutions.
